**Finished Bust Circumference**
26 ¾ (31 ½, 36 ½, 41 ¼, 46) (50 ¾, 55 ½, 60 ½, 65 ¼)” / 68 (80, 92.5, 105, 117) (129, 141, 153.5, 165.5) cm
Shown in size 4 with 3” (7.5 cm) of negative ease
Intended to be worn with 0-4” (0-10 cm) of negative ease.
**Yarn**
*Undine* by Ritual Dyes (60% organic cotton/40% linen; 383 yards (350 meters) / 3.5 oz (100 g) 2 (2, 2, 2, 3) (3, 3, 3, 4) skeins in color *Siren*
Or 625 (635, 650, 735, 820) (905, 990, 1080, 1165) yards / 572 (581, 594, 672, 750) (828, 905, 988, 1065) meters fingering weight cotton or linen yarn
**Needles**
32” (81 cm) and 16” (40 cm) circular needle in size needed to obtain gauge
Suggested size: US 5 (3.75 mm)
32” (81 cm) and 16” (40 cm) circular needle in size 0.5 mm smaller than gauge needle, for ribbing
Suggested size: US 3 (3.25 mm)
**Gauge**
20 sts and 28 rows/rounds = 4” (10 cm) in Lace 2 on larger needle, after gentle blocking
**Construction**
Tank is knit in the round from the bottom up, then separated at the underarms and worked back and forth for the armhole depth. The shoulders are worked full-fashioned, with sharp decreases on a shortened armhole depth in the back and longer fronts to accommodate. Shoulders are then seamed. Armhole trim and neck trim are picked up and worked in the round after seaming.
